Output 3b5db84e3d0c53946fc8ea65114592f83f84860f6b284037bdf5be7a3e21defa:2

value
1108557
script pubkey
OP_0 OP_PUSHBYTES_20 d08706a8725268804ce223cfaa5895c4cb6bc9e9
address
bc1q6zrsd2rj2f5gqn8zy0865ky4cn9khj0fjw3rt6
transaction
3b5db84e3d0c53946fc8ea65114592f83f84860f6b284037bdf5be7a3e21defa
spent
true